We are looking for a highly organized Family Office Associate to support a private office in River Forest, Illinois. This position blends executive coordination with financial recordkeeping, document management, and collaboration with external advisors. The ideal candidate brings sound judgment, strong attention to detail, and the professionalism needed to handle confidential information with care. This opportunity offers room to grow into broader financial and operational responsibilities over time.

Responsibilities:
• Oversee calendar planning, meeting logistics, and day-to-day scheduling to keep priorities organized and on track.
• Draft and format letters, reports, spreadsheets, and presentation materials that support office operations and leadership needs.
• Maintain secure electronic and paper record systems, ensuring important files are accurate, accessible, and properly protected.
• Coordinate communication and document flow with accountants, attorneys, investment professionals, and other outside partners.
• Assist with the preparation and organization of information used for personal financial statements and related reporting packages.
• Track assets, liabilities, and affiliated entities in structured schedules to support accurate financial documentation.
• Compile financial summaries, research findings, and supporting materials for internal review and decision-making.
• Organize records for trusts, limited liability companies, and other related entities while helping monitor planning and documentation activities.
• Contribute to special projects and help improve administrative and financial workflows as office needs evolve.

• At least 3 years of experience in administrative support, financial coordination, or a related office-based role.

• Demonstrated discretion, integrity, and professionalism when working with sensitive personal and financial information.

• Working knowledge of financial statements, reporting support, and basic accounting principles.

• Strong proficiency with Microsoft 365, including Outlook, Excel, and PowerPoint.

• Excellent organizational, analytical, and follow-through skills with a high level of accuracy.

• Ability to work on-site the majority of the week in River Forest, Illinois.

• Bachelor’s degree in finance, accounting, business, or a related field is preferred; familiarity with trusts, estate planning, or private office environments is a plus.


Salary range: $75k-$85k plus bonus

Full benefits: Medical, Dental, Vision, 401K plus match
